Analysis

The article highlights a significant breach of user trust and privacy. The fact that extensions marketed as privacy-focused are selling user data is a major concern. The scale of the data breach (8 million users) amplifies the impact. This raises questions about the effectiveness of current privacy regulations and the ethical responsibilities of extension developers.
